(1992)Ordinary Average Guy is the ninth studio album by Joe Walsh, released in 1991 (see 1991 in music).

Reception
Professional ratings Review scores Source Rating Allmusic [1]
Writing for Allmusic, critic Vincent Jeffries wrote of the album "This collection of nostalgia, decent balladry, and quirky anthems probably reinforced any notions of Joe Walsh's creative decline... this reflective, sometimes half-hearted effort bellies a weariness that's both sad and difficult to appreciate as this master goes through the motions."[1]
Track listing
All songs by Joe Walsh, except where noted.
- "Two Sides to Every Story" (Rick Rosas, Joe Walsh) – 3:24
- "Ordinary Average Guy" – 4:12
- "The Gamma Goochee" (Mangiagli) – 4:29
- "All of a Sudden" – 4:56
- "Alphabetical Order" (Joe Vitale, Walsh) – 4:58
- "Look at Us Now" – 4:55
- "I'm Actin' Different" – 4:31
- "Up All Night" (Vitale, Walsh) – 3:54
- "You Might Need Somebody" (O'Byrne, Tom Snow) – 4:30
- "Where I Grew up (Prelude to School Days)" – 2:37
- "School Days" (Vitale) – 5:18
